![]() |
|
|
|||||||
| Регистрация | << Правила форума >> | FAQ | Пользователи | Календарь | Поиск | Сообщения за сегодня | Все разделы прочитаны |
![]() |
|
|
Опции темы | Поиск в этой теме | Опции просмотра |
|
|
|
#1
|
|||
|
|||
|
Подскижите, люди добрые, как проводить копирование файлов по сети на семёрке посредством потока (TFileStream.Create)? Я уже отправляю файл таким методом копироваться, но вылазит сообщение: "Вход в систему не произведён: Имя пользователя или пароль не опознаны"
Что надо сделать? |
|
#2
|
|||
|
|||
|
Ага, известная проблема.
Теперь, начиная с висты, даже доступ по сети к шарам требует авторизации (за исключением случая домена, где авторизация проводится автомастически). Т.е. перед копированием тебе надо залогиниться на удаленную машину. |
|
#3
|
|||
|
|||
|
Так вот в том и дело, что если копировать через TSHFileOpStruct, то оно работает с горем пополам, а потоком требует авторизации((( Как это можно обойти или пройти эту самую авторизацию программно?
![]() |
|
#4
|
|||
|
|||
|
Помогите пожалуйста! Просто очень нужно... Практику надо защищать скоро... А на ХР эта тема прокатит? Не будет такого сообщения?
|
|
#5
|
|||
|
|||
|
На хрюшке прокатит. Или даже просто в домене прокатит.
вообще, можно попробовать авторизоваться через WMI и потом уже работать с папкой. |
|
#6
|
|||
|
|||
|
Цитата:
Нужно чтобы это все происходило средствами программы! Ни чего вручную. Вот. Заранее спасибо!))) |